how to take the rev counter out? and then strip it down?

need to strip it down as the face is falling down...gotta glue it back or something...

rev counter as in tach i'm assuming... pop off the steering column cover top and bottom. remove the center console and the A/C panel to expose the side of the guage hood. unscrew the screws holding in the hood and lift it up and over the steering wheel (you will have to unplug a few connectors from the back of it). All of the gauges are on the underside of the circuit board. i've never tried to disassemble the actual cluster but i know it can be done from this point. good luck lemme know how it goes

Sickboy, you'd have better luck getting at the tach if you removed the black plastic piece instead of the bezel.

In this picture I circled the screws that hold the tach in place. Undo those screws and remove that black plastic piece on the front and the whole tach will lift right out.
